When it comes to mastering the art of TV display technology, it’s essential to understand the intricacies of how video clips are rendered on our screens. The quality of the visuals we see is a result of a complex interplay of various technical components within the television set. The resolution, refresh rate, color accuracy, and contrast ratio all play crucial roles in delivering crisp and vibrant images.
One of the key components of modern display technology is the use of high-quality monitors that can accurately reproduce colors and details. This is especially important when it comes to video clips, where every frame counts in delivering a seamless and immersive viewing experience. The advancement of OLED technology, in particular, has revolutionized the way we visualize content on our screens, offering deep blacks, vibrant colors, and incredible contrast ratios.
